Origin & History

Souari Nut (*Caryocar brasiliense*) is native to South America, particularly the Amazon Rainforest and tropical regions of Brazil, Colombia, and Venezuela. Thriving in well-drained, nutrient-rich soils, this nut has been traditionally used by Indigenous Amazonian communities for its medicinal, nutritional, and cosmetic properties. It is a prized superfood, known for its exceptional fatty acid profile and diverse bioactive compounds.

Clinical Narrative (Provisional)
Current scientific literature on Souari Nut (Caryocar spp.) specifically details its application in developing topical products, such as anti-inflammatory creams and sunscreens, utilizing extracts from waste materials like shells and pulp. Evidence regarding its internal health benefits, as suggested by its rich fatty acid and antioxidant profile, is primarily derived from *in vitro* or *ex vivo* studies and traditional use, with limited human clinical trials available to substantiate specific outcomes or dosages. Further research is needed to fully elucidate its efficacy and mechanisms in clinical settings, especially concerning its systemic effects on cardiovascular health, brain function, and liver detoxification.
